As part of the 2020 Cambridge ALTA hackathon, I worked in a team of 2 to develop an Alexa Skill target at beginner English language learners to help them improve their grammar in their english. All code was written by me and can be found here.

Below you can find the video that I recorded for ALTA to distribute internally within their organisation which explains how the skill works and includes a demo. Many thanks to my team mate Andrew who came up with the original idea and provided me content for the prompts.

As we use the Write and Improve API we were unable to publish the app before the end of the hackathon and thus unfortunately not able to demo it on an Alexa device. However, ALTA has said they will look into this and may provide us with authorisation in the coming months.
